Tamil Nadu Teachers Education University Tamil Nadu Teachers Education University (TNTEU), established in 2008, is a pioneering state university in Chennai devoted exclusively to teacher education. Recognized by UGC and NCTE, the university holds a NAAC ‘A’ grade with a CGPA of 3.17, making it one of the most respected teacher education universities in India. Spread across a 10-acre urban campus, TNTEU offers an environment that balances modern infrastructure with eco-friendly practices, including rainwater harvesting systems and herbal gardens.
The university provides a wide spectrum of academic programs such as B.Ed, M.Ed, M.Phil, and Ph.D. in education, covering 27 courses across 7 streams. With more than 650 affiliated colleges across Tamil Nadu, it serves as the academic backbone of teacher training in the state. Facilities on campus include ICT and psychology labs, a multipurpose hall, auditorium, sports complex, gym, library, cafeteria, and hostels with Wi-Fi, all designed to support holistic learning and research in education.
Career preparation is a strong focus at TNTEU, with a dedicated placement cell that conducts workshops, internships, and campus recruitment drives. In 2022, nearly 80% of graduates secured placements with a median package of ₹1.08 LPA in institutions and organizations such as Oracle, IBM, Microsoft Innovation Center, Edupal, and ELS. Tuition fees remain affordable, with B.Ed courses ranging between ₹60,000 and ₹90,000, while postgraduate and research programs are also competitively priced to ensure accessibility.
